'Live With Regis and Kelly's' Beautiful Baby Search Is On!

Grand Prize-Winning Baby Will Appear on Cover of Parents Magazine

NEW YORK, Jan. 17 -- Calling all pint-sized cover girls and boys! "Live With Regis and Kelly" is looking for adorable babies -- those unforgettable faces, those endearing expressions, those darling one-of-a-kind features -- to enter "Live's Beautiful Baby Search 2005." Five finalists will be featured on "Live" and the winner will be showcased as the cover cutie on a future issue of Parents magazine.

Beginning January 17, 2005, parents of beautiful babies between the ages of 6 months and 48 months will be able to enter their children in the contest by submitting a non-professional photo of their little one online at http://www.liveregisandkelly.com, where full details and contest rules are available. Entries also can be mailed to LIVE'S BEAUTIFUL BABIES, Ansonia Station -- P.O. Box 234054, New York, NY 10023-9543.

"Live" producers and Parents editors will narrow down the competition to 10 finalists. Voting then will be turned over to "Live's" viewing audience, who will vote online to determine the five finalists. The final five beautiful babies will travel to New York to appear on "Live With Regis and Kelly" the week of February 21, 2005, and take part in a professional photo shoot hosted by Parents. Hosts Regis Philbin and Kelly Ripa will announce the picture-perfect winner on February 25, and he or she will appear as the cover baby on a future issue of Parents.

Hundreds of thousands of parents across the country entered their children in the first-ever "Live With Regis and Kelly Beautiful Baby Search" in 2003. More than 300,000 readers and viewers voted online, and because editors and producers had such a hard time deciding on one final winner, they chose two! Cambell Conard, from Leicester, North Carolina and Meiko Pearson, from Lee's Summit, Missouri each won a spot on the cover of Parents.

Cambell's mom Lynette, a stay-at-home mom, said she entered her two-year-old son in the contest because people had been telling her he was model material. "Everyone who sees him says we should try to get him into magazines, so we decided to chance it," she said. When Cambell won, she was shocked. "It was a very surreal moment, and it didn't sink in at first," she said.

Meiko's mom Joi, a veterinarian, had similar thoughts when her one-year-old daughter was chosen as a winner. "I was surprised," she said. "Up until the end, I told everyone that we didn't have to win -- it was good enough for me that we had made it that far." She had entered the contest on a whim. "I thought 'What the heck?'" she recalled. "It was so easy to enter."
